Lagos
Lagos is a historic coastal city in Portugal’s southern Algarve region. Known for beautiful beaches, clear water, and striking rock formations, it is one of the Algarve’s most popular destinations.
Founded in Roman times and later important during the Portuguese Age of Discovery, Lagos has a rich heritage. Its old town retains traditional architecture, narrow streets, historic churches, and monuments that tell the city’s story.
Beaches such as Praia Dona Ana and Praia do Camilo are known worldwide for their cliffs and transparent water. The marina is also a major departure point for boat tours, dolphin watching, and visits to sea caves. Lagos successfully combines history, culture, natural beauty, and modern visitor facilities.
